Yoshii Isamu
Summary
Yoshii Isamu is a human[1]. Born in Tokyo[2], he… he was born on October 8, 1886[3]. He passed away in Tokyo[4]. He died on November 19, 1960[5]. He worked as a novelist[6], writer[7], playwright[8], waka poet[9], and poet[10].
